Comment: Anyone who has ever had a tough week, a tough month, or a tough year, will understand how hard it can be to make it to tomorrow | kateloh

What is puzzling is the fact that even with all the education and awareness surrounding mental health issues, there are still those who just don’t ‘get it’.How dare she complain about her station in life when it is one of such privilege and prestige?Do we really need to remind people that depression and anxiety – and any other mental health issue – do not discriminate?But empathy is not gold or oil; it is never going to run out.

We can feel it for more than one person at a time, and sharing it around does nothing to lessen the sentiment. It’s baffling that anyone can see a fellow human suffering and, rather than feel for them, choose instead to criticise, to belittle, to trivialise, or to otherwise dismiss their suffering as unworthy of their concern.Even if you are lucky enough to not be a starving orphan or a victim of a terrible crime.
